Output 63ec71c21271ef7495d9e2e85c049eacbd4b5dba7d4540da77d9a1ead81ecd34:0

value
8500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 90e614d6a1344d24ea1bc90f4f121e38a06a34a3 OP_EQUAL
address
3EuArW9Ef8FcCRvf4YJmbTp5HqpF8fM6nE
transaction
63ec71c21271ef7495d9e2e85c049eacbd4b5dba7d4540da77d9a1ead81ecd34
spent
true